The Placebo and Nocebo Responses in Clinical Trials in Inflammatory Bowel Diseases
Placebo and nocebo responses are mostly discussed in clinical trials with functional bowel disorders. Much less has been investigated and is known in gastrointestinal diseases beyond irritable bowel syndrome (IBS), especially in inflammatory bowel diseases (IBD).
